Capital residential estate Mir 7 expands its borders

Construction development of one of the biggest residential estates of the capital, Mir 7 is continued.Architectural ensemble of the southeaster part of Ashgabat will be supplemented by 23 multi-storey buildings from monolithic reinforced concrete with brick filling, seismic resistant houses for 36 and 54 apartments.

Construction organizations of Ashgabat Administration the Ashgabatstroy Production Association, ArgachGurlushyk as well as the Sport Yildizy Individual Enterprize, which won the tenders for turnkey construction of residential houses, will take part in the erection of new buildings, which will start soon.

The territories around the buildings will have sport and children play grounds, walking zones, premises for family ceremonies, elements of landscape design.Parking and walking zone, which will be decorated with fountains and landscape design decoration, will be made along A.

Karliyev Street, while trees and decorative shrubs will make green decoration of the place.Besides the works in Mir 7, the divisions of contracted organizations of Ashgabat Administration together with private companies build new residential complex in the western part of the city along Magtumguly Avenue as well as cottages in Choganly under general plan for the capital’s construction development.
